Most WordPress websites use caching plugins like WP Super Cache, W3 Total Cache, WP Rocket, WP-Optimize, LiteSpeed Cache etc. Here’s how to clear the cache in each:
A. WP Super Cache
i. Go to Settings > WP Super Cache.
ii. Click on “Delete Cache.“
B) W3 Total Cache
i. Go to Performance > Dashboard.
ii. Click on “Empty All Caches.”
C) WP Rocket
i. Go to Settings > WP Rocket.
ii. Click “Clear Cache.“

E) LiteSpeed Cache
i. Log in to Your “WordPress Dashboard.“
ii. Navigate to LiteSpeed Cache in the left-hand menu.
iii. Go to the Manage tab.
iv. Click “Purge All.”
If you’re using a CDN like Cloudflare:
i. Log in to your CDN account.
ii. Navigate to the Caching section.
iii. Click on “Purge All” to clear the entire cache.
Clearing these caches will help ensure that you’re viewing the most recent version of your website.
